Venues
Films are screened seven nights a week in the beautiful and historic Willard Straight Theatre (pictured), weekends in Uris Auditorium, and Tuesday nights during the academic year in the Schwartz Center for Performing Arts Film Forum.
Willard Straight Theatre
Willard Straight Theatre is equipped with Dolby Surround Sound
A&B, and 35mm, 16mm, DigiBeta, Beta SP, DVCam, Blu-ray and DVD
projection facilities. Seating capacity is 340. A Concessions Stand in
the lobby sells reasonably priced popcorn, candy and beverages.

Uris Auditorium
Uris Auditorium is equipped with Dolby Surround Sound, 35mm, and Video Projection facilities, can seat 420, and has the LARGEST screen in Ithaca!

Schwartz Center for Performing Arts Film Forum
The Schwartz Center for Performing Arts Film Forum is equipped with
16mm, DV Cam, Blu-ray and DVD projection facilities. The SCPA Film
Forum seats 100.

Robert Purcell Community Center
DVDs of Cornell Cinema programs are screened on occasional Saturday
evenings during the academic year in the multi-purpose auditorium on
the 2nd floor of the Robert Purcell Community Center on North Campus as
a way to introduce new students to Cornell Cinema. Shows are typically
introduced by members of Cornell Cinema's student advisory board.
Admission is $2 and includes free popcorn and hot chocolate.
